Local networks and coverage
Major local networks include AT&T, T-Mobile, Verizon. Metro areas, airports, and main highways are usually strongest. National parks, islands, mountains, rural roads, and border regions can vary by network. For United States eSIM plans, confirm the exact roaming network and fair-use terms on the provider checkout page.

Physical SIM vs eSIM
An eSIM avoids airport counter queues and keeps your home SIM available for banking or SMS checks. A physical SIM can still help if you need a local phone number, but it usually takes more time after arrival.
Transport, payments, and roaming warning
Keep data available for maps, rides, hotel apps, domestic flights, and roadside support. Cards are widely used in many North American destinations, but small cash or a backup card can help with tips, markets, parking, tolls, and rural stops. Check the local currency in USD and keep a backup payment method before traveling in United States. Disable expensive home-carrier data roaming unless you intentionally want to use it.
Setup and checkout notes
Before purchase
Confirm the plan name, validity window, hotspot policy, and any fair-use limits on Travelsim Asia before checkout.
Before landing
Install the eSIM while you still have WiFi, keep your home SIM available for SMS if needed, and activate mobile data only when your trip starts.
